Reading, Language & Literacy - The importance of early literacy experiences for at-risk students, emphasis on reading and writing instruction in middle schools, and the demand for more literature in the language arts curriculum have given rise to this M.A.Ed. Program in Curriculum and Instruction with a concentration in Reading, Language and Literacy Education. The program has been designed for elementary, middle, or secondary school teachers. Chapter I teachers not currently holding reading specialist endorsement can earn this endorsement through this graduate program. Students who already hold a graduate degree and wish to add the reading specialist endorsement must still be admitted into the graduate program. The State Department of Education requires 3 years of teaching experience before the Reading Specialist endorsement will be added to a teaching to a teaching license. Already a teacher?
